[/SIZE] [SIZE=5][COLOR=Red]මෙන්න මෙයාලව හදන්නේ කොහොමද , මේන්ටේන් කරන්නේ කොහොමද සියල්ල පහලින් දක්වා ඇත [/COLOR][/SIZE](මේකට වැඩි යමක් ඇත්නම් එකතු කරන ලෙසද මාළු ලෝලීන්ගෙන් ඉල්ලා සිටිනවා) [IMG]http://www.plantedtank.net/forums/attachment.php?attachmentid=36511&thumb=1&d=1319394502[/IMG] මෙන්න මෙයාගේ පැටිකිරියයි වටපිටාවයි [B][U]INTRODUCTION[/U][/B] [B]Family[/B]: Cichlidae [B]Genus[/B]: Symphysodon 1. S. Discus Heckel - 2. S. Aequifasciatus (green discus) - 3. S. Haraldi (blue and brown) Wild discus inhabit some of the tributaries of the [URL="http://www.amazon.com/"]Amazon[/URL] River in South America. They usually live in large social groups in shallow river, stream, or creek beds of slow-moving water near the banks where tree roots protrude, providing cover. Vegetation hanging overhead provides shade from the bright light. The water temperature is generally constant in the 27 to 29 Celsius ( C ) range (low 80s Fahrenheit (F)} . The pH is acidic, usually in the range of 5.0 to 6.0. The water is very soft as it contains very small amounts of dissolved minerals. These conditions differ significantly from the environment usually found in home aquaria but the discus have adapted well. For instance, domestic discus have shown they are able to thrive in steady but wide-ranging pH levels, up to 8.0. They have also done well under consistently stronger lighting conditions, and in heavily planted environments. However, all discus remain largely intolerant of poor water quality, or water temperature below 27 C (81 F). [IMG]http://www.plantedtank.net/forums/attachment.php?attachmentid=36512&thumb=1&d=1319394597[/IMG] There was very little known or written about discus until after the middle part of the 20th century, and it wasn’t until around the 1960s that hobbyists in various parts of the world began breeding wild-caught discus. After that time, a good deal of information began to emerge about keeping and breeding these marvelous fish. In the 1970s and 80s, there was a proliferation of breeders who established discus fish farms for local and export sale, mainly in South East Asia and some parts of Europe, particularly in Germany. By 1990, many new and colorful varieties of this intriguing fish had been developed. Discus are one of the most graceful, interesting, and arguably the most beautiful of all freshwater tropical fish. The fascination of keeping and raising these magnificent fish has taken the aquatics world by storm, and you’re one of the many wanting to get started with this very satisfying hobby. This guide is intended to get you started on the right footing – to enable you to raise the “King of the Aquarium” in good health, with the least amount of start-up snags and problems. Here’s how to get started! [B][U]AQUARIUM START-UP[/U][/B] [B]A. TANK SIZE[/B] Discus are relatively large fish, growing to 15 centimeters (cm) (six inches) or more at maturity, measured from nose to tip of tail, and therefore require a good deal of tank space in order to reach their potential and thrive. I recommend you start off with the largest tank you can afford. This should be no less than 220 litres (L) (55 gal.), but more preferably in the range of 260-300 L (65-75 gal.). If budget is a problem, buy a used tank. [B]B. TANK EQUIPMENT[/B] [I][U]1. Heating[/U][/I] Discus require a temperature range of 28-30 C (82-86 F) in order to thrive. You’ll need to acquire a heater of sufficient wattage to maintain the desirable temperature for keeping your discus, in accord with the size of your tank. As a guide, one watt per L should be sufficient– so a 250 watt heater should do nicely in a 220 L tank. As many heaters only have a maximum temperature setting of 30 C (83 F), it will be very difficult for such a heater to achieve and constantly maintain water temperature at the maximum setting level. It is best therefore to get a heater with a maximum setting level of 34 C (93 F). There are a number of reliable makes on the market, so you will have a good selection to choose from. [I][U]2. Filtration[/U][/I] There are three types of filtration, i.e. biological, mechanical and chemical. [LIST=1] [*]1 - Biological filtration refers to the breakdown of toxic ammonia into nitrites, and then into nitrates by a colony of bacteria. These bacteria are often referred to as ‘beneficial’, or ‘nitrifying’ bacteria. [*]2- Mechanical filtration refers to the process of removing solid waste matter and other particulates from the water column. Examples include foam pads and flosses. [*]3- Chemical filtration removes chemical impurities and discolorations and clarifies the water. Carbon is often used for this purpose. [/LIST] All three types of filtration can be maintained, or ‘housed’ if you will, in the actual filter container types that you select for your tank, whether that be a Hang-On-Back (HOB), or canister. A sponge filter will provide for biological and some mechanical filtration. Your colony of beneficial bacteria will establish itself in or on tank surfaces, but primarily on and within whatever filter media you elect to use in your filtration container(s). There are many reliable types of filters to choose from. Many, if not most, discus keepers raise their fish in barebottom tanks and they usually employ one or more sponge filters, often supplemented by either HOBs or canister filters, to provide for all their filtration needs. In a planted tank, the preference seems to be to use either HOBs, or canisters, or both together, and to forego sponge filtration, primarily for aesthetic reasons. The size of the tank, its purpose, and your preference will determine the needed type, size and capacity of the various filters which are available to choose from. Capacity is measured by the volume of water turned over each hour. A complete turnover of at least four times an hour is suggested as being suitable. An example of adequate filter capacity for a 220 L (55 gal.) tank would be to use a filter rated for tanks up to 300 L (75 gal.), and which has an average water flow rate of 800 L (200 gal.) or more per hour. This will result in a complete water turnover rate in the tank of approximately four times an hour. [I][U]3. Test Kits and Other Essentials[/U][/I] One of the most important items of equipment you will need are test kits to test your water on a regular basis for the presence of ammonia, nitrites, and nitrates, and to determine the pH, and general and carbonate hardness levels. While your local fish store (LFS) will very likely provide a water testing service at no cost to you, this can be quite inconvenient. With your own test kits, you will be able to quickly check your water parameters at any time. This will allow you to ensure your ongoing tank care is being maintained as it should, and to determine if your water is the culprit should problems occur. Once your tank is fully cycled and ready to house fish, the test for both ammonia and nitrites should read “0”, and nitrates should be less than 20 milligrams per L (mg/L). Mg/L are synonymous with ppm (parts per million). Your pH test should reflect a steady, stable maintenance of pH anywhere between 6.0 and 8.0. For discus-keeping, your water’s general hardness (gh) can suitably be anywhere between a low of “0” to a high of 200 mg/L, whereas carbonate hardness (kh) should generally be between 40 and 100 mg/L. You will also want to equip yourself with other essential items, such as a water conditioner to remove chlorine, chloramines, and other undesirable elements from your tap water. A water conditioner should be used at start-up when cycling your tank, and whenever replacing water during water changes. As an alternative, you may want to look into and consider acquiring an HMA filter (Heavy Metal Axe), which is used to remove chlorine, chloramines, and potentially harmful metals from your tap water. Although relatively expensive initially, many hobbyists find that an HMA filter is more economical in the long run than continually buying liquid de-chlorinators, and produces better quality, safer water for their discus. Other needed items are a thermometer, fish net, siphon hose, 20 L (5 gal.) bucket or pail for water changes, sponge, scrub brush, perhaps a water barrel for ageing water (a food-safe garbage pail will do), extra filter media items such as filter floss, foam pads, etc. and of course, some fish foods. If you’re doing a planted tank, you’ll need substrate, plants, driftwood and/or rocks, etc. Once you have decided on the size of your tank, you’ll need a sturdy stand to carry the weight. A filled tank, with substrate, driftwood, etc., will weigh around one kilogram (2.2 pounds) per L , so a 220 L (55 gal.) tank will weigh approximately a quarter of a ton. Buy a ready-made stand that is specifically designed to maintain the weight of the type and size of tank you are getting or, if you are going a home-made route, get some expert help to ensure it is properly braced and structured to accommodate the weight. As for lighting, you won’t need extra strong, bright lighting for discus. Low light will do, perhaps in the range of around .25 to .5 watts per L . For a planted tank, this should prove adequate for many, if not most, of the hardy, easy to grow plants that will also tolerate the higher temperature you will be maintaining for your discus. [B]C. TANK SET-UP CHOICES[/B] [I][U]1. Bare-Bottom Tank[/U][/I] This set-up is by far the most preferred approach by both newcomers to the hobby and experienced aquarists alike, for “growing-out” juvenile discus or for keeping adults. It is generally regarded as the easiest for maintenance purposes, and the most successful way of keeping discus. It allows you to readily spot any build-up of uneaten food, fish feces, or other matter, and quickly siphon it off at any time. It makes it easier to undertake more frequent and larger water changes to promote better and quicker growth of juveniles, to maintain a high level of water quality at all times, and to more easily clean tank glass, as well as to service or change equipment. A bare bottom tank is easier to medicate if that should ever prove necessary. [IMG]http://www.plantedtank.net/forums/attachment.php?attachmentid=36515&thumb=1&d=1319395226[/IMG] [I][U]2. Planted/Display Tank[/U][/I] This second option can be either discus only, or a “community” type tank with some other species of fish. For the hobbyist, there is arguably nothing more attractive than a well aquascaped discus display tank. It’s a sight to behold and could suit you well, particularly if you have previous experience keeping tropical fish in a planted tank environment. The ratio of fish to size of tank will be reduced in this set-up, given the quantity of water taken up by substrate, plants and other décor. In this case you’ll want to either increase the size of your tank, or reduce the number of fish you’ll be keeping. For example, if you were planning to keep eight adults in a 300 L (75 gal.) bare-bottom tank, you should reduce that number to six in the same-sized planted tank. Secondly, for your discus’ sake your water temperature will need to be maintained at no less than 28 C (82 F) – nothing lower will do – and that can pose a challenge for keeping plants, as many varieties do not do well at that temperature and above. Planted discus tanks entail more work and attention to keeping both elements healthy and thriving. Your focus will obviously have to be on the discus. So, if you have no prior experience with a planted aquarium, you would be well-advised to go for a bare-bottom setup, at least until you gain experience with discus. However, if you do have experience with planted tanks, you needn’t be fearful of giving it a go if you accept the challenge of the extra attention and diligence needed.
